Output d59f1dfb1980d0e640199de0236b17e381013d6ab81a723c38592cca540a81b5:18

value
2968150
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7196fe648bfea50d43f672bbaf95ae1599f8cfd0 OP_EQUAL
address
3C3dASxLPnVgQRMU38HL1uvR5dT4FNSx5F
transaction
d59f1dfb1980d0e640199de0236b17e381013d6ab81a723c38592cca540a81b5
spent
true